CTE HVAC, Electrical and Plumbing Instructor

The CTE HVAC, Electrical and Plumbing Instructor drives student success by delivering highly engaging trade education to high school students across the St. Joseph County CTE Consortium. Following the Michigan Department of Education – Office of Career and Technical Education (OCTE) framework, the instructor prepares students for SkillsUSA competitions, industry certifications, and future career placement. Key Objectives for the position include:
Deliver Engaging Hands-On Learning:
Provide engaging classroom instruction and hands-on lab experience focused on installation, maintenance, troubleshooting, and repair. Build the future workforce: empower students with marketable job skills necessary to thrive in high-demand skilled trades.

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in Career Technical Education (or related field).
  • Previous teaching experience or a combination of education and experience commensurate with the duties of this position in (CIP Code 47.0201 or 48,0508) or related CTE program; OR
  • If none of the above qualifications are met, then 4,000 hours of recent and relevant work experience within the last 10 years in the HVAC, electrical, or plumbing field may suffice to become eligible for the Michigan Department of Education Annual Career Authorization (ACA).
  • State licensure or industry certifications in HVAC, electrical, or plumbing, preferred.
  • Mechanical Contractor License, preferred.
  • OSHA 10 or OSHA 30 Certification, preferred.
  • Experience supervising employees, apprentices, or trainees, preferred.
  • Strong technical knowledge of industry standards, safety practices, and current technologies.
  • A passion for mentoring and developing the next generation of skilled trades professionals
  • Must be able to lift up to 50 pounds.
  • Responsibility of employee to obtain and maintain all training(s), certification(s), approval(s), etc. and provide documentation to the business office before expiration date of said document(s).
  • Must have regular and reliable job attendance, performance, and the physical ability to do the job.

Duties & Responsibilities:

  • Perform the primary role of a leader of learning for CTE HVAC/Electrical/Plumbing students.
  • Instruct students individually and in groups, using various teaching methods, such as lectures, discussions, and demonstrates.
  • Guide and lead students to successful preparation for Skills USDA competitions.
  • Establish and enforce rules for behavior and procedures for maintaining order among students.
  • Plan and conduct activities for a balanced program of instruction, with classroom and lab style learning, using demonstration and work time that provides students with opportunities to observe, question and investigate.
  • Provide work-based learning activities that reinforce learning.
  • Promote ongoing interaction between pupils and businesses to strengthen the relationship between schools and community.
  • Develop and implement instructional plans which will allow students to meet established standards of student achievement and focus on basic workplace and job-specific skills in preparation for career placement.
  • Assist in the maintenance of supplies and equipment assigned, including but not limited to inventory of supplies and equipment, supervising the use of supplies and equipment, and instruction on the proper use of supplies and operation of equipment.
  • Ability to work safely in the learning lab.
  • Ability to communicate effectively with all stakeholders.
  • Ability to follow and model all OSHA and district safety precautions and procedures.
  • Teach students the correct and safe operation of all tools and equipment.
  • Other duties as assigned by ISD Administration.
  • Reports To:

    Executive Director of CTE

    Performance Appraisals:
    Executive Director of CTE

    Terms of Employment:
    This is a Non-Union, 191-day position. Terms and other conditions of employment established by the Board of Education.
